The Jeonbuk Regional Childcare Support Center, commissioned by the Jeonbuk Special Self-Governing Province and operated by Jeonbuk National University (JBNU) Healthy Families Support Project Group (Director Jeong Yujin, Professor, Department of Child Studies), announced that it has produced a total of 50 graduates through the 1st Childcare Workforce Training of 2026.
This training was organized to proactively respond to the national childcare worker certification system scheduled to take effect on April 23, 2026, and was conducted over approximately two weeks from March 9 to March 23, 2026.
In particular, from this year the government's support for childcare services has been expanded to households with incomes up to 250% of the median, and an additional 10% of the co-payment will be provided for areas of the province experiencing population decline. As demand for services is expected to increase, securing a stable supply of childcare personnel and strengthening their professional skills has emerged as a key task. This heightens the importance of the current training.
In response to these changes, the center strengthened practical, field-centered training such as first aid, age-appropriate play, and child development characteristics. The curriculum was designed so that graduates can be deployed to the field immediately after completing the training as professional childcare personnel.
In addition, by operating both a hire-first-then-train approach to meet short-term demand and a train-first-then-hire approach to secure a mid- to long-term talent pool, this training is expected to contribute to stabilizing the supply of care workers in the region.
